The function is given as,
[tex]\begin{gathered} f(x)=x^2\text{ - 1} \\ g(x)\text{ = }\sqrt[]{x-3} \end{gathered}[/tex][tex]g(f(x))\text{ is calculated as,}[/tex][tex]\begin{gathered} g(f(x))\text{ = }\sqrt[]{(x^2-1)-3} \\ g(f(x))\text{ = }\sqrt[]{x^2-1-3} \\ g(f(x))\text{ = }\sqrt[]{x^2-4} \end{gathered}[/tex]Thus the required answer is ,
[tex]g(f(x))\text{ = }\sqrt[]{x^2-4}[/tex]The domain of the given function is,
[tex]x\text{ }\leq\text{ }-2\text{ and x }\ge\text{ 2}[/tex]Thus the correct answer is option is (A).
